WebA long file name (LFN) can be up to 255 characters long. NTFS supports paths up to 32768 characters in length, but only when using the Unicode APIs. When using very long path names, prefix the path with the characters \\?\ and use the Unicode versions of the C Runtime functions. 8.3 format filenames WebOct 2, 2012 · It trows an error like: Get-ChildItem : The specified path, file name, or both are too long. Then, enter the following command in the Command Prompt window: DIR /X. ceramic reddish brown floor tileceramic recessed soap dishWebJan 3, 2024 · PowerRename is a bulk renaming tool that enables you to: Modify the file names of a large number of files, without giving all of the files the same name. Perform a search and replace on a targeted section of file names. Perform a regular expression rename on multiple files.
